Keywords
(6)
Demand Analysis
Performance Guarantee
Periodic Tasks
schedulability analysis
Scheduling Algorithm
Real Time
Academic
Publications
Probabilistic performance guarantee for realtime tasks with varying computation times
Probabilistic performance guarantee for realtime tasks with varying computation times,10.1109/RTTAS.1995.516213
Probabilistic performance guarantee for realtime tasks with varying computation times
Citations: 146
Tooseng Tia
,
Zhong Deng
,
Mallikarjun Shankar
,
Matthew F. Storch
,
Jun Sun
,
L.C. Wu
,
Jane W.S. Liu
Describes how the scheduling algorithms and
schedulability analysis
methods developed for
periodic tasks
can be extended to provide performance guarantees to semiperiodic tasks. Like periodic tasks, the requests in a semiperiodic task are released regularly. However, their computation times vary widely. We focus on systems where the total maximum utilization of the tasks on each processor is larger than one. Hence, according to the existing schedulability conditions for periodic tasks, we cannot guarantee that the semiperiodic tasks are schedulable, even though their total average utilization is very small. We describe two methods of providing probabilistic schedulability guarantees to the semiperiodic tasks. The first method, called probabilistic timedemand analysis, is a modification of the exact schedulability test for periodic tasks. The second method, called the transformtask method, transforms each task into a periodic task followed by a sporadic task. The transformtask method can provide an absolute guarantee to requests with shorter computation times and a probabilistic guarantee to the longer requests
Conference:
IEEE Real Time Technology and Applications Symposium  RTAS
, pp. 164173, 1995
DOI:
10.1109/RTTAS.1995.516213
Citation Context
(102)
...The realtime community has recognized that the execution time of a task can vary, and has proposed probabilistic analysis for realtime embedded systems [
30
]‐[32], where the probability that the system meets its timing constraints is referred to as feasibility probability [31]...
Feng Wang
,
et al.
VariationAware Task and Communication Mapping for MPSoC Architecture
...Papers related to our work had equally used the words stochastic analysis [12], [13], probabilistic analysis [
14
], statistical analysis [15] and realtime queuing theory [16]...
Luca Santinelli
,
et al.
Toward probabilistic realtime calculus
...In DSPsystems,some tasksmay nothavefixedexecutiontime.Such tasks usually contain conditional instructions and/or operations that couldhavedifferentexecutiontimefordifferentinputs[5].Itispossible to obtain the execution time distribution for each task by sampling or profiling[
6
].Priordesignspaceexplorationmethodsforhardware/software codesign of embedded systems guarantee no deadline missing by considering worstcase execution time of each ...
Meikang Qiu
,
et al.
Dynamic and Leakage Energy Minimization With Soft RealTime Loop Sched...
...Tia et al., proposed a method in [
6
] for providing probabilistic guarantees to soft realtime tasks using known static scheduling algorithms...
Safayet N. Ahmed
,
et al.
Prediction based bandwidth reservation
...Monolache et al proposed restricting preemption [9], whereas others introduced the critical instant assumption[
10
], [11], [12]...
Khaled S. Refaat
,
et al.
Efficient Stochastic Analysis of RealTime Systems via Random Sampling
